Hunter ICV Valve Repair and Maintenance Tips
Keeping your Hunter ICV valve in tip-top shape is crucial for optimal irrigation performance. Examine your valves for any signs of wear and tear, such as cracks, leaks, or corrosion. Make sure the valve diaphragm is properly seated and replace it if damaged. Clean the strainer regularly to prevent debris from restricting water flow.
Test your valve for leaks by slowly opening the faucet connected to it. Whenever a leak is detected, tighten any loose connections or replace faulty components. Lubricate moving parts with a silicone-based lubricant to prevent friction.
